What Do You Need to Know about Agile Compliance and Development?
During the development of your project, the agile compliance methodologies serve the purpose of enhancing project quality at every milestone. Compliance must be an inherent feature of product development. It is achievable by incorporating compliance activities in your development routine.

Imperative Regulatory Directives

Understanding compliance directives is essential before you start your product development. You must know the regulations you need to comply with and the essence of how to be compliant.

The rules and criteria keep getting revised from time to time. You need to continuously monitor these directives for any revised regulations that you may need to implement.

Dynamic Collaboration Between Teams

For successful agile compliance, it is necessary to identify the concerned stakeholders whose opinions and inputs are vital for the project.

Business heads should collaborate with specialists from the legal, audit, operational, risk management, and compliance departments, to meet the demands. Further, you can take assistance from applications that can improve communication and strengthen collaboration.

Furthermore, for effective compliance, development teams need to contact the key stakeholders, well in time. It ensures the stakeholders have sufficient time to do the required research and be prepared with basic queries for better communication.

As part of agile compliance, the best practice is to align development and operational teams for productive interaction.

Compliance Process Automation

Manual compliance proceeds are incredibly time-consuming. Also, this labor-intensive process is prone to more errors that might have adverse consequences.

Automation aids in increasing the speed of the compliance process, at the same time, maintaining high quality. Furthermore, it is instrumental in the testing phase of the project to perform ad hoc modifications.

Simplified Document Traceability

Documenting compliance requirements is vital for any business to keep track of their compliance requirements. Besides, auditing also takes a lot of time if conducting one, wasting the operational hours of your business.

Enhancing the traceability and storage of compliance ledgers helps the company ensure a smooth implementation of new directives during product releases. Also, these documents tend to be beneficial during accreditation processes.

The Necessity of a Common Compliance Requisite Repository

The data breach cases in recent times have made businesses realize the importance of agile training on concepts of compliance and development.

Professionals often require a common compliance requisite repository to refer to while reviewing business operations. It should include compliance specifications for data confidentiality and availability, authentication, security, and auditing rules.

To summarize, pursuing the agile approach to compliance ensures the mitigation of non-compliance risk factors during any phase of product development.
